Swiss song submissions open on August 25th

SRF, Switzerland’s national broadcaster, has announced that song submissions for the Swiss entry to the 2023 Eurovision Song Contest will open on August 25th. In a tweet today, the broadcaster stated that song submissions will be open for two weeks, from Tuesday August 25th until Tuesday September 8th at 10pm CET. Eurovision 2023 organizational committee has been created in Ukraine

Organizational committee related to preparation and hosting of Eurovision 2023 was created in Ukraine on 10th of June. Further, people who are responsible for preparation were appointed. This information was announced by Taras Melnychyk, representative of the government in Ukrainian Parliament. This information means that Ukraine has started its preparation for the music contest.
